Creating Trustworthy Content
Trust is a critical component of content marketing, especially in the healthcare industry. Parents are often seeking reliable information and reassurance when it comes to their children's health. Here are some effective strategies to create trustworthy content that resonates with your audience:
1. Informative Blog Posts
Regularly publishing informative blog posts on your website can help establish your expertise and make your practice a go-to resource for West Palm Beach pediatric services content marketing. Topics could include:
- “What to Expect During Your Child’s First Pediatric Visit” - This post can outline the process, what parents should bring, and how to prepare their child for a positive experience.
- “Understanding the Importance of Routine Check-Ups” - Discuss the role of regular check-ups in preventive health care and how they help in early detection of potential issues.
- “Tips for Managing Common Childhood Allergies” - Offer practical advice and techniques for parents, including when to see a doctor and home remedies that can provide relief.
Not only do these posts provide valuable information, but they also improve your website’s SEO, helping families in the West Palm Beach area find you more easily. Make sure to optimize each post with relevant keywords, such as “West Palm Beach pediatric services,” to attract local traffic.
2. Video Content
Video content is highly engaging and can be an effective way to build trust. Visual storytelling allows parents to see your clinic’s environment and meet your staff in a more personal way. Consider creating videos that showcase:
- Virtual tours of your clinic - Highlight child-friendly areas, waiting rooms, and examination rooms to ease any anxiety parents might feel about visiting.
- Meet-and-greet sessions with your pediatricians - Short clips where your doctors introduce themselves and discuss their approach to pediatric care can help parents feel more connected.
- Educational videos on common pediatric health topics - Topics like vaccination schedules or healthy eating tips can be particularly valuable and shareable.
Sharing these videos on platforms like YouTube and social media can enhance your visibility in local searches and provide a personal touch that resonates with parents. Ensure that your videos are captioned for accessibility, and include calls-to-action to encourage viewers to visit your website or schedule an appointment.

Leveraging Local SEO for Pediatric Services
As a West Palm Beach pediatric service, optimizing your content for local search is essential. Here’s how to do it:
1. Optimize Your Google Business Profile
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is a powerful tool for local visibility. Make sure your profile is fully optimized with accurate information such as:
- Business name, address, and phone number (NAP)
- Opening hours
- Services offered
- High-quality images of your practice
Encourage patients to leave reviews on your GBP, as positive ratings can significantly enhance your local ranking and build trust with potential clients. Consider sending follow-up emails after appointments, inviting parents to share their experiences. Additionally, responding to reviews—both positive and negative—shows that you value patient feedback and are committed to improving your services.

Social Media as a Trust-Building Tool
Social media platforms are invaluable for engaging with your audience and building trust. In today's digital age, parents often turn to social media for advice and information regarding their children's health. Here’s how to leverage social media effectively to enhance your West Palm Beach pediatric services content marketing strategy:
1. Share Educational Content
Utilize your social media channels to share educational content that addresses common concerns among parents. This can include:
- Infographics about childhood nutrition, which can visually simplify complex information and make it easily shareable among parents.
- Short videos on developmental milestones, featuring pediatricians explaining what to expect at different stages and how parents can support their child's growth.
- Posts highlighting community health initiatives, such as vaccination drives or wellness fairs, showcasing your commitment to the local community and its health needs.
Engaging content encourages shares and interactions, increasing your reach and establishing your authority in pediatric care. Consider using platforms like Instagram Stories or Facebook Live to present this content in a dynamic way that captures attention.
2. Create a Community Around Your Brand
Encourage parents to engage with your content by asking questions or sharing their experiences. Creating a supportive online community where parents can ask questions and share insights fosters trust and loyalty to your pediatric services. Here are some practical ideas:
- Host regular Q&A sessions on platforms like Facebook or Instagram, where parents can submit questions in advance or ask them live, allowing pediatricians to provide real-time answers.
- Start a Facebook Group dedicated to parenting topics, where parents can connect, share tips, and discuss concerns. This not only builds a sense of community but also positions your practice as a trusted resource.
- Run polls or surveys to get feedback on what topics parents want to learn more about. This shows you value their input and are dedicated to addressing their needs.
3. Highlight Your Team’s Expertise
Social media is a great platform to introduce your team. Share profiles of your pediatricians, including their qualifications, specialties, and personal insights about working with children. This personal touch helps parents feel more connected and reassured about choosing your services. Consider the following strategies:
- Create spotlight posts for each team member, featuring a fun fact about them, their approach to pediatric care, and a photo of them interacting with children.
- Share testimonials or quotes from parents about their positive experiences with specific team members, which can enhance credibility and trust.
- Post behind-the-scenes content that showcases your practice's culture, such as team-building activities or community involvement, which can humanize your brand and make it more relatable to parents.
